Creative Writing & Publishing: A 6-Week Guided Journey for Young Muslim Authors
From idea to finished manuscript—craft a story with purpose, polish it with mentorship, and prepare it for publication.
This 6-week live course, led by renowned children’s author and educator Dr. Fawzia Gilani-Williams, guides young Muslim writers through the exciting process of crafting, refining, and preparing their own story for publication.
You’ll learn how to develop meaningful characters, craft engaging plots, integrate Islamic values seamlessly, and polish your manuscript for readers and publishers alike—all in a warm, interactive setting.
✨ Along the way, you’ll benefit from personalized feedback, peer collaboration, and optional year-long VIP publishing support to help you launch your work into the world.
Ideal for aspiring writers ages 12+ who dream of making a difference with their stories.
